Wisdom lies not in where advice is obtained or even its validity.
Wisdom lies in one's ability to correctly assess the consequences of following advice received.
Those with the wisdom to correctly assess the consequences of such advice can find such a facility as this a very useful tool, as it can save time in listing the variables in a given problem. Often presenting variables that one might otherwise be ignorant.
As for kids using this facility, I suggest it is rather like giving a teenager a car. One may be uncomfortable with the idea of them having the equivalent of a loaded gun. However, we still hope that they will develop the wisdom to use it properly and not be a danger to themselves and others.
